Does Auto Insurance Cover Windshield Replacement in Tennessee?

Windshield coverage depends on the type of loss and the exact auto policy. Comprehensive coverage often applies to glass damage, but deductibles, exclusions and claim procedures vary.

Start With the Coverage on Your Policy

Glass damage caused by road debris, storms, falling objects, vandalism or similar non-collision events is often handled under comprehensive coverage when that coverage is included on the policy. Collision-related glass damage may be handled differently depending on the accident and policy.

Do not assume every Tennessee auto policy includes zero-deductible glass coverage. Review the declarations page or contact the insurer to confirm the deductible and any separate glass provisions.

Repair and Replacement May Be Treated Differently

Some insurers encourage repair of a small chip when the windshield is safely repairable because repair can cost less than replacement. The policy may have different deductible treatment for repair, but this is not universal.

If the windshield needs replacement, ask the insurer whether pre-authorization is required and whether you may choose the servicing company.

Questions to Ask Before Opening or Scheduling a Claim

  • Is this glass damage covered under my policy?
  • What deductible applies to repair or replacement?
  • Is windshield repair handled differently from replacement?
  • Does the policy specify OEM, equivalent or other replacement-glass terms?
  • Is ADAS calibration covered when required?
  • Do I need a claim number or authorization before service?

When Paying Without Insurance May Make Sense

If the repair or replacement cost is close to or below the deductible, a direct-pay quote may be simpler than filing a claim. Compare the total service quote with the deductible and consider your own policy and claim circumstances.

When comparing quotes, make sure the same items are included: glass type, mobile service, moldings, calibration, taxes and warranty terms.
